Ok......be true....how was the experience at Terrell????

We had our orientation yesterday and was able to orient ourselves to the floor we will be on......I was totally terrified. I guess due to not knowing the unknown. I know now what to expect on Thursday and Friday of this week(as far as patients)...but what are we suppose to do alllllll day????

https://allnurses.com/forums/f50/psych-nursing-class-267339.html

You can use therapeutic communication, observe treatment teams, participate in adjunctive therapies (yes, you can even play basketball there), talk to nurses, spend time with patients and observe signs of their diseases, observe ECT, and finish all the paperwork ;).
